Block list empties
needs info
Hex Witch
upon initial log in after installing the block list is fine
block list is empty upon a new log in
every log in after that the block list remains empty even after adding avatars to the block list again
after clearing cache block list comes back but empties once relogging and letting inventory load completely
also happens on the latest firestorm release

Tangwystyl Gwynneville
Sparkie Dragonash Try a manual clear cache, works every time for me. Preferences > Network & Files > Directories tab > Cache location - Click open on that line.. With the folder open, log out of SL and delete every single folder and file in there. Then log in. Should work perfect for you. Then you can do my new normal, I just leave that folder open all the time, and clear it out before logging in. :) It works way way better than clicking the clear cache button in preferences. Hope it works for you as good as it does for me.

Tangwystyl Gwynneville
Melody OwO Yes, but oddly enough clear cache is an instant fix of the issue rather than what others are doing logging in over and over until the block list populates. It works first time every time, for a long time now. Why it works I don't know but it does, this is why I suggest it. (edited to add) Also the file that has an issue in our cache location does come from LL servers. 3de548e1-57be-cfea-2b78-83ae3ad95998.cached_mute We just do not get it properly or it corrupts on log out. For some reason clear cache allows it to load and work properly.
